在过去的6个月里,我一直试图围绕Web开发并理解客户端编程和服务器端编程之间的差异.目前我只知道客户端处于中等水平(javascript/jQuery)但我我也有兴趣学习PHP和MySQl进行服务器端编程.
客户端编程和服务器端编程有什么不同?
我何时使用客户端,何时使用服务器端?
那些网络开发人员需要知道两者都能有效地编写网站吗?
客户端编程包括您的网站通过浏览器与用户进行的任何编码或计算或效果或动画或任何类型的交互.但服务器端编程只执行服务器中的所有任务.所以用户没有意识到这一点.
例如,PHP用于服务器端编程.您使用HTML设计一个网站并在其中使用JavaScript来从用户那里获取一些输入并进行修改.更具体地说,如果您创建了一个博客网站,并且您想指定该用户最多可以发布5000个字符.然后,您使用JavaScript进行一些客户端编程,以计算字符数和任何过滤或任何内容.但是,您需要将这些帖子发送到服务器.然后,服务器执行一些服务器端任务,可以使用PHP来清理SQL注入的输入并将其保存到数据库中.
用户只会知道浏览器中发生了什么,而不知道服务器中发生了什么.这些是后台任务.
| 归档时间: |
|
| 查看次数: |
19538 次 |
| 最近记录: |